BMC74017I DB2 CAF FUNCTION IS IGNORED IN AN AR/CTL DSN ATTACH
ENVIRONMENT function
Explanation: The application program issued a call to module DSNALI for the
indicated call attach facility function (CONNECT, OPEN, CLOSE, or
DISCONNECT). In an APPLICATION RESTART CONTROL (AR/CTL) DSN
attach environment, AR/CTL ignores the request.
System Action: AR/CTL returns a return code and reason code of zero to the
application program. The function is not preformed.
User Response: This message is for your information only. No action is necessary.
BMC74018W CHECKPOINT THRESHOLD ACTION HAS BEEN CHANGED FROM
ABEND TO WARN FOR threshold condition
Explanation: APPLICATION RESTART CONTROL (AR/CTL) for VSAM has
determined that the Threshold Interval without a Checkpoint—Action option is set to
ABEND for the indicated threshold condition, and VSAM logging is active.
AR/CTL does not support the ABEND value if VSAM logging is active.
System Action: The checkpoint threshold action is reset to WARN, and processing
continues.
User Response: No action is necessary; to avoid receiving this message, reset the
checkpoint threshold action to WA R N or NONE.
BMC74019W AUTOMATIC RESTART DISABLED IN IMS-COMPATIBLE
ENVIRONMENT
Explanation: Automatic restart options are not valid in an IMS-compatible mode
environment.
System Action: Automatic restart options are disabled. Processing continues.
User Response: No action is necessary; to avoid receiving this message, reset the
Automatic Restart option to N.
BMC74020W AUTOMATIC CHECKPOINT DISABLED IN IMS-COMPATIBLE
ENVIRONMENT
Explanation: Automatic checkpoint options are not valid in an IMS-compatible
mode environment.
System Action: Automatic checkpoint options are disabled. Processing continues.
User Response: No action is necessary; to avoid receiving this message, reset the
Automatic Checkpoints option to N.
